I've got two orange 'gummy' 167g rivals and they are more stable than most of the icon/pinnacle rivals I have. I also found that the darker purple icon rivals are mad stable out of the box. The least stable I have is a light pink 172g pinnacle rival, the thing flips like a mofo~

edit: Most of mine are flat tops. I don't really like the legend rivals, most legend plastic I get from legacy is somewhat of a pop top
